Synthesis of 3′-N-Substituted 3′-Amino-3′-Deoxythymidine Derivatives

Abstract
A series of 3′-N-substituted 3′-amino-3′-deoxythymidine derivatives with alkyl, alkenyl and alkylaryl substituents was synthesized by two methods. The first method involved the reaction of 1-(2,3-dideoxy-3-0-mesyl-5-0-trityl-β-D-threo-pentofuranosyl)thymine with an appropriate amine. In the second method, 3′-amino-5′-0-trityl-3′-deoxy-thymidine served as a synthetic precursor which was reacted with an appropiate aldehyde or ketone followed by sodium borohydride reduction. An improved synthesis of 3′-amino-3′-deoxythymidine from 3′ -azido-5′-0-trityl-3′-deoxythymidine using sodium borohydride was also described.
